Step-by-Step Migration

1

Export Your Contacts from Klaviyo

Navigate to Profiles > select your list > Manage List > Export to CSV. This exports your entire contact database with email addresses, first names, last names, and custom attributes. Update DNS, DKIM, and SPF Records

In AlpacaRelay Settings > Authentication, retrieve your DKIM and SPF records. Log into your domain registrar (GoDaddy, Namecheap, AWS Route 53, etc.) and add these records to your DNS. This typically involves copying a CNAME or TXT record and pasting it into your registrar's DNS editor. AlpacaRelay then monitors deliverability continuously from your domain forward, preventing the common Klaviyo pain point of manual IP warming and ISP relationship management. Expect a 2–4 week warm-up period as ISPs rebuild trust with your new sending infrastructure — this is normal and not a failure.

The second concern requires complete honesty: "Will my deliverability drop during migration?" Yes, temporarily. Any platform switch triggers a 2-4 week deliverability dip as ISPs rebuild trust with new sending infrastructure. According to Validity's Email Deliverability Benchmark Report (2025), the average global inbox placement rate is 83.5%, and migration periods can temporarily reduce this by 15-25%. We don't pretend otherwise. However, AlpacaRelay's 8-Dimension Email Quality Framework accelerates recovery. Where basic migrations might take 6-8 weeks to restore performance, our pre-send scoring typically achieves full deliverability recovery within 2-4 weeks through systematic warm-up protocols.

How does AlpacaRelay handle double opt-in subscribers from Klaviyo?
When you import subscribers from Klaviyo, AlpacaRelay respects their opt-in status exactly as recorded. Double opt-in subscribers remain double opt-in; single opt-in subscribers remain single opt-in. AlpacaRelay does not re-trigger confirmation emails on import — you preserve the trust relationship already built.
